#d54626 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d54626 is composed of 83.5% red, 27.5%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.1% magenta, 82.2%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 11 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 49.2%. #d54626 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8c4c with #ab0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#d54626 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d54626 has RGB values of R:213, G:70,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.67, Y:0.82,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 13977126.

Shades and Tints of #d54626
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0402 is the darkest color, while #fefc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#d54626
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e7d7d is the less saturated color, while #f23409 is the most saturated one.
